Tom wrote:
>...this is an old-protocol connection.  I conclude that you were
>using an old client, or at least an old libpq.so at the client end.

Thanks.  I'll dig deeper here.

>As for the unescaped CR, it's there sure enough, but this won't tell
>us where it came from.  Could you double-check the version of the server
>you were dumping from?

Yup.  It was a
  "Postgresql 7.2 on i686-pc-linux-gnu, compiled by GCC gcc (GCC) 3.2
20020903 (Red Hat Linux 8.0 3.2-7)"
and "\r" escaping didn't start til 7.2.1.

Is the best way for me to get 7.2 data to 7.4devel to:

  (1) upgrade 7.2 to 7.2.4 (no dump/restore needed?)
  (2) dump from 7.2.4, and
  (3) restore that dump

or is there a better path without the intermediate upgrade?
